Please sync syslog-ng 2.0.8~1-1 (universe) from Debian unstable (main).

Changelog since current hardy version 2.0.6-1:

syslog-ng (2.0.8~1-1) unstable; urgency=low

  * New upstream version.
    - This version is not the official 2.0.8 but close to them.
  * Changed to git-based packaging to understand this and made it possible
  to team-maintaining syslog-ng.

 -- SZALAY Attila <sasa at debian.org>  Sun,  3 Feb 2008 15:57:09 +0100

syslog-ng (2.0.6-3) unstable; urgency=low

  * Fixed make distclean line to made it able to compile in buildd's.

 -- SZALAY Attila <sasa at debian.org>  Sun, 06 Jan 2008 22:55:33 +0100

syslog-ng (2.0.6-2) unstable; urgency=low

  * Raise standard version to 3.7.3
  * Do not ignore make distcleans errors.
  * Fixed a copy&paste bug in syslog-ng.conf.5 man page.
    (Closes: #414441) (The patch have been lost when I switch
    to version 2.0)
  * Changed syslog-ng reloading method in logrotate script to
    conform more init methods. (Closes: #417611)
  * Fixed the link to the reference guide. (Closes: #450582)
  * Added LDFLAGS="-Wl,--as-needed" to configure.in

 -- SZALAY Attila <sasa at debian.org>  Wed, 26 Dec 2007 01:06:08 +0100
